# Como criar um fluxo no n8n que publique posts no seu site Hostinger sem tocar em código
A automação pode transformar a forma como você gerencia o conteúdo do seu site. Neste artigo, vamos detalhar **passo a passo** para montar um fluxo no n8n que envie artigos diretamente para um site hospedado na Hostinger, tudo sem escrever uma única linha de código. Prepare‑se para economizar tempo e manter seu blog sempre atualizado.
## Preparando o ambiente
Antes de começar a montar o fluxo, alguns pré‑requisitos precisam estar prontos. Eles garantem que a integração entre n8n e Hostinger funcione de maneira estável.
– **Conta no n8n** – Você pode usar a versão cloud (gratuita) ou instalar o n8n em um servidor próprio.
– **Acesso ao painel da Hostinger** – É necessário ter um domínio ou sub‑domínio configurado e acesso ao FTP ou ao gerenciador de arquivos.
– **Credenciais de API ou FTP** – O n8n se conectará ao seu site via **FTP/SFTP**; portanto, anote o usuário, senha e endereço do servidor.
– **Formato do post** – Decida se os artigos serão enviados como arquivos **Markdown**, **HTML** ou diretamente como conteúdo de um CMS (WordPress, por exemplo).
Com tudo isso em mãos, é hora de entrar no editor visual do n8n e começar a criar o fluxo.
## Construindo o workflow no n8n
### 1. Crie um gatilho (trigger)
1. No painel do n8n, clique em **“New Workflow”**.
2. Arraste o nó **“Webhook”** para a tela. Este será o ponto de partida que receberá os dados do seu novo post (por exemplo, de um formulário ou de um RSS).
3. Defina o **Método** como **POST** e copie a URL gerada – ela será usada para enviar os dados para o n8n.
### 2. Formate o conteúdo
1. Conecte um nó **“Set”** ao webhook.
2. No campo **“Values to Set”**, crie variáveis como `title`, `slug`, `content` e `date`.
3. Use a função **“HTML Encode”** ou **“Markdown to HTML”** (dependendo do formato escolhido) para garantir que o conteúdo seja exibido corretamente no site.
### 3. Conecte ao servidor FTP da Hostinger
1. Arraste o nó **“FTP”** e conecte‑o ao nó “Set”.
2. Nas **Credenciais**, insira o host (ex.: `ftp.seusite.com`), usuário, senha e porta (geralmente 21).
3. No campo **“Operation”**, escolha **“Upload”**.
4. Defina o caminho de destino, por exemplo: `/public_html/blog/{{ $json.slug }}.html`.
5. No **“File Content”**, selecione a variável `content` que foi formatada no passo anterior.
### 4. Publique e teste
1. Salve o workflow e ative o toggle **“Active”**.
2. Envie um teste usando a URL do webhook (pode ser com o **Postman** ou um script simples).
3. Verifique o diretório `public_html/blog` via **File Manager** da Hostinger ou cliente FTP – o arquivo HTML deve aparecer.
4. Abra o endereço `https://seusite.com/blog/slug-do-post.html` no navegador para confirmar que o post foi publicado corretamente.
### 5. Automatize com outras fontes (opcional)
– **RSS Feed** – Use o nó **“RSS Feed Read”** como trigger para publicar automaticamente novos artigos de um blog externo.
– **Google Sheets** – Integre planilhas como fonte de conteúdo, permitindo que sua equipe preencha linhas que serão transformadas em posts.
– **Notion** – Conecte o **“Notion”** para transformar blocos em artigos publicados em segundos.
Essas extensões aumentam a versatilidade do seu workflow, mas a estrutura básica permanece a mesma: *gatilho → formatação → upload via FTP*.
## Conclusão
Ao seguir este passo a passo, você criou um fluxo totalmente visual no n8n que publica posts no seu site Hostinger sem precisar escrever código. A configuração envolve um webhook como gatilho, a formatação do conteúdo e o upload via FTP, tudo controlado por cliques. Agora, seu blog pode ser alimentado de forma automática, liberando tempo para focar em estratégias de conteúdo e crescimento.
**Pronto para automatizar seu site?** Experimente o workflow e descubra como a automação pode simplificar sua rotina. Aproveite ainda o desconto exclusivo ao contratar a Hostinger: https://www.hostinger.com/br?REFERRALCODE=CUPOM20DESCONTO
